国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> JavaScript > 正文

jQuery實現(xiàn)鼠標雙擊Table單元格變成文本框及輸入內(nèi)容后更新到數(shù)據(jù)庫的方法

2019-11-20 11:10:15
字體:
供稿:網(wǎng)友

本文實例講述了jQuery實現(xiàn)鼠標雙擊Table單元格變成文本框及輸入內(nèi)容后更新到數(shù)據(jù)庫的方法。分享給大家供大家參考,具體如下:

JS鼠標雙擊事件 onDblClick

<td width="10%" title="雙擊修改" ondblclick="ShowElement(this,<%#Eval("id") %></td>

這里的本人用綁定的值是傳的當(dāng)前行對應(yīng)的ID號

function ShowElement(element, productid, flag, ishotorcommend) {  if (flag == 0 && ishotorcommend == 0) {    alert("請先設(shè)置該產(chǎn)品為推薦");    return;  }  if (flag == 1 && ishotorcommend == 0) {    alert("請先設(shè)置該產(chǎn)品為熱銷");    return;  }  var oldhtml = element.innerHTML;//原單元格里的值  var str = "<input type='text' name='test' style='width:50%;'";  str += "onkeypress='return event.keyCode>=48&&event.keyCode<=57||event.keyCode==46'";  str += "onpaste='return !clipboardData.getData('text').match(//D/)'";  str += "ondragenter='return false' />";  var newobj = document.createElement(str);  //創(chuàng)建新的input元素  newobj.setAttribute("value", oldhtml);//把原來單元格中的值賦給文本框  newobj.onblur = function() {    element.innerHTML = this.value ? this.value : oldhtml; //當(dāng)觸發(fā)時判斷新增元素值是否為空,為空則不修改,并返回原有值     var sort = element.innerHTML;    $.get("UpdateFlag.ashx?sort=" + sort + "&&productid=" + productid + "&&flag=" + flag, function(data) { });  }  element.innerHTML = '';  element.appendChild(newobj);//把新的值賦到單元格  newobj.focus();}

希望本文所述對大家jQuery程序設(shè)計有所幫助。

發(fā)表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發(fā)表
主站蜘蛛池模板: 陆川县| 梓潼县| 乾安县| 阜阳市| 平安县| 定陶县| 临西县| 新密市| 汝南县| 凯里市| 蓝田县| 留坝县| 岳普湖县| 夹江县| 贵港市| 醴陵市| 南康市| 东乌珠穆沁旗| 苗栗市| 和静县| 竹山县| 炉霍县| 佛学| 乐业县| 乌恰县| 泗洪县| 江津市| 江川县| 米林县| 崇明县| 邹平县| 罗田县| 鄱阳县| 莱芜市| 盘山县| 锦屏县| 伽师县| 吴旗县| 盐津县| 龙里县| 商水县|